Facts:
Following the running of Race 4 (no deposit) only $80 a month trot 2200m an Information was filed by Stipendiary Steward Mr V Munro alleging Junior Driver K McNaught (The Power Broker) shifted inwards racing into the first bend forcing Emdeegee (M Williamson) to contact the track markers and lose his chance.
Mr McNaught confirmed he understood the rule and also re confirmed his admittance of the breach.
Mr McNaught was supported by Mr A Armour (Open Driver) throughout the hearing.
Rule 869 (7A)
Every Driver who moves inwards shall ensure
(c)-That the movement does not cause any other driver, horse or sulky to contact any track marker or protrude inside the marker line
Mr Munro asked Mr Renault to highlight the incident using the various video clips. Mr Renault showed the inwards movement of the Power Broker down onto Emdeegee.
Mr Renault also highlighted Kiwi Heir (R Mcllwrick) the stablemate of The Power Broker who was racing on the outside of The Power Broker alleging that Kiwi Heir did not contribute to the incident.
Mr Armour speaking on behalf of Mr McNaught stated that it had been a minor error of judgement from Mr McNaught, as his horse in his opinion was proving difficult to drive and that Kiwi Heir may have dictated his line.
Mr McNaught agreed with Mr Armour’s statement.
Submissions for Penalty:
Mr Munro told the Committee that Mr McNaught was a Junior Driver.
He has had 7 drives to date this current season and last season had 58 drives and 171 lifetime drives.
He has had a clear record under this rule.
Mr Munro referred to the penalty guide starting point is a six drive suspension or a $300 fine.
He submitted that Mr McNaught had an excellent driving record, and had admitted the breach and he would be seeking a fine of between $200 to $250.
Mr Armour confirmed he though the breach was at the low end of the scale, and that he contested that Kiwi Heir in his opinion may have contributed to the incident.
Mr McNaught had no submissions on penalty.
Reasons for Penalty:
The penalty guide starting point for this breach is $300. The Committee has given Mr McNaught credit for his admittance of the breach and his excellent driving record.
